Mike Huckabee Tells Brody File: No Surrender On Marriage Issue, Will Issue Executive Orders As President
CBN News
In an exclusive interview with The Brody File in Ames, Iowa, Mike
Huckabee says people of faith should not surrender on the gay marriage
issue and as president, he vows to use Executive Orders to protect
religious liberty and marriage. Read his views and action plan below.
Huckabee isn’t getting all the big headlines like Donald Trump, Ted
Cruz, Marco Rubio, Scott Walker and others yet he lurks right around
that number five slot in the polls. It's a nice place to be considering
Huckabee does very well in debates and a bunch of those are coming up.
Throw in his likeability factor and he is definitely in the mix of
someone who can win the nomination.

David Brody: I want to ask you another question about gay
marriage and religious liberty. They go hand in hand. Now President Mike
Huckabee, what would that 100 days look like under a President Mike
Huckabee administration as it relates to gay marriage because a lot of
people say, 'Hey, the train's leaving the station. Oh, well. Good luck
to you in the future.' What's a President Huckabee do?
Mike Huckabee: When people say the train left the station, it's
the law of the land, there's nothing we can do, let's move on. I want to
say, 'Have you guys read the Constitution, did you pass 9th grade
civics?' The court can't make law. We pretend that it can and I'm
convinced that a lot of people give that sort of response because they
don't want to have to deal with the complexities of the Constitution,
which says that there are checks and balances.
If we surrender to the judicial branch as if it is the last final
and ultimate word, then we have surrendered to judicial tyranny which
is what Jefferson warned us about and the reason he rejected some
Supreme Court arguments as simply being something he couldn't accept and
he didn't…as did Jackson as did Lincoln.
This notion that the Supreme Court ruled it and therefore it's
the law of the land bypasses the only entity in our government that can
make the law of the land: the legislative branch, and it's not even law
until the president signs it and agrees to enforce it. And first of all,
a president, if he's not going to uphold that part of the constitution,
get out of the race because you're going to be lying when you take the
oath and say you'll uphold and defend the Constitution because on its
face, you're not defending it, neither are you upholding it when you
surrender to the God of judicial supremacy. So we've got to start there
and I certainly would start there.
Brody: Can you do something as it relates to some Executive Orders, are there certain things you can do?
Huckabee: Absolutely. You can reverse the Executive Orders as it
relates to how the president has said you're going to make this a
mandatory issue throughout federal government but you also instruct the
attorney general to defend religious liberty and the rights of people of
faith and conscience whether they're business owners acting as
individuals, whether they're hospitals, churches, schools, adoption
agencies. It doesn't matter what it is. That no one's religious liberty
will be trampled upon because they refuse to bow to something that
violates nature and nature's God. Words, that by the way, I borrowed
right out of the Declaration of Independence.
But also order the Secretary of Defense on day one that you will
empower chaplains to perform their religious duties according to their
conscience and you will further make sure that no military member is
prohibited from the free exercise of their religious faith so long as it
does not impose itself as a hazard to their duty or an imposition to
their fellow military members, which means if the chaplain wants to put a
Bible on his desk, do it. If the chaplain wants to pray in Jesus' name
or the name of Allah, he does it. If the chaplain wants to counsel
according to his conscience and to what he believes about sexual
behavior, then he's free to do it.
Otherwise you have told him what the limitations of his belief
can be and unless those limitations somehow impede that soldier's
ability to be a soldier, or a sailor, or a marine, or an airman, or a
coast guardsman, then it is not the purview of the government of the
United States to prohibit the free exercise thereof of his or her
religion. Link>
